Thanks Dan. I linked with libcurl4-openssl-dev (7.68.0-1ubuntu2.19) and the
memory errors disappeared.

> > When I run my program in valgrind, I see memory errors. What am I doing
> wrong?
>
> Both these instances occur in GnuTLS, which deliberately uses some
> undefined
> memory in its operation. It has code to mark these areas as undefined,
> however,
> to stop Valgrind complaining, but this support may not have been enabled
> in the
> GnuTLS library you're using, or it might be inadequate.  You might need to
> compile your own to make sure it's enabled (_gnutls_memory_mark_defined is
> the
> function) and then ask on a GnuTLS forum if you can't get it going.
